Course info

Professional Accreditation: Successful graduates are eligible for the Graduate Basis for Chartered Membership (GBC) with the British Psychological Society. This is your first step to pursue a professional career as a chartered psychologist. Teaching Excellence: You will be taught by expert teaching staff currently engaged in cutting-edge research. See key staff section. Industry-Focused Course Content: Research projects include investigations into various areas of psychology such as autism, psychosis, spatial memory, behaviour change, cyber psychology, and the psychology of luck. 3rd in the UK for counselling, psychotherapy and occupational therapy (Daily Mail University Guide, 2025)
